Searched refs:nvkm_vfn (Results 1 - 10 of 10) sorted by relevance

/linux-master/drivers/gpu/drm/nouveau/include/nvkm/subdev/
H A Dvfn.h6 struct nvkm_vfn { struct
20 int gv100_vfn_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_vfn **);
21 int tu102_vfn_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_vfn **);
22 int ga100_vfn_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_vfn **);
/linux-master/drivers/gpu/drm/nouveau/nvkm/subdev/vfn/
H A Dpriv.h4 #define nvkm_vfn(p) container_of((p), struct nvkm_vfn, subdev) macro
8 void (*dtor)(struct nvkm_vfn *);
21 u32 addr, struct nvkm_vfn **);
24 u32 addr, struct nvkm_vfn **);
H A Dbase.c27 return nvkm_vfn(subdev);
31 nvkm_vfn = { variable in typeref:struct:nvkm_subdev_func
37 enum nvkm_subdev_type type, int inst, u32 addr, struct nvkm_vfn **pvfn)
39 struct nvkm_vfn *vfn;
45 nvkm_subdev_ctor(&nvkm_vfn, device, type, inst, &vfn->subdev);
H A Dr535.c25 r535_vfn_dtor(struct nvkm_vfn *vfn)
33 struct nvkm_vfn **pvfn)
H A Dgv100.c33 enum nvkm_subdev_type type, int inst, struct nvkm_vfn **pvfn)
H A Dtu102.c31 struct nvkm_vfn *vfn = container_of(intr, typeof(*vfn), intr);
39 struct nvkm_vfn *vfn = container_of(intr, typeof(*vfn), intr);
47 struct nvkm_vfn *vfn = container_of(intr, typeof(*vfn), intr);
55 struct nvkm_vfn *vfn = container_of(intr, typeof(*vfn), intr);
63 struct nvkm_vfn *vfn = container_of(intr, typeof(*vfn), intr);
71 struct nvkm_vfn *vfn = container_of(intr, typeof(*vfn), intr);
107 enum nvkm_subdev_type type, int inst, struct nvkm_vfn **pvfn)
H A Dga100.c46 enum nvkm_subdev_type type, int inst, struct nvkm_vfn **pvfn)
H A Duvfn.c29 struct nvkm_vfn *vfn;
36 struct nvkm_vfn *vfn = nvkm_uvfn(object)->vfn;
/linux-master/drivers/gpu/drm/nouveau/include/nvkm/core/
H A Dlayout.h4 NVKM_LAYOUT_ONCE(NVKM_SUBDEV_VFN , struct nvkm_vfn , vfn)
/linux-master/drivers/gpu/drm/nouveau/nvkm/engine/fifo/
H A Dga100.c545 struct nvkm_vfn *vfn = subdev->device->vfn;

Completed in 199 milliseconds